Located in the heart of the Back Bay, Four Seasons Hotel One Dalton Street, Boston’s glass skyscraper soars above the city as the third tallest building in Boston. The Hotel’s 215 spacious guest rooms and suites feature floor-to-ceiling windows with views across the city. Other amenities include The Wellness Floor, a five-star urban spa destination; chic restaurants including brunch hotspot One+One; Trifecta, the stunning restaurant and cocktail lounge featuring Boston’s best cocktails and delicious New England fare; and more than 10,000 square feet of dedicated meeting and event space. One Dalton is also home to 160 beautifully designed private residences that boasts unobstructed views of the city, Charles River, Boston Harbor and out to the Berkshire Mountains and shores of Cape Cod. BASIC PURPOSE: Take in-room dining orders for guests and residents, communicate special requests to the kitchen, and coordinate deliver of orders according to Four Seasons Standards.

Requirements

  • High School education or equivalent experience.
  • Minimum 1-year food service or related work.
  • Speaking, writing and reading English is required.
  • Positive attitude and willing to learn is must.
  • Must already be legally permitted to work in the United States. Applicants without valid work authorization for the United States will not be considered.

Responsibilities

  • Answer telephone using courteous, efficient telephone etiquette while obtaining all information necessary to process the guest’s order according to Four Seasons Standards, describe the selection of food & beverage menu items to guests by offering interesting, and vivid descriptions of the each item’s, origin, taste, and preparation methods.
  • Communicate guest orders including any special needs or requests to the kitchen using the hotel’s point-of-sales system; check completed kitchen orders with the guest’s original order; coordinate delivery of items to the guestroom by Room Service Servers in a timely manner to ensure proper food quality; properly and accurately close guest checks; record guest charges and gratuities.
  • Anticipate guest needs, ascertain satisfaction, and offer suggestions, and respond urgently and appropriately to guest concerns and requests.
  • Coordinate amenity deliver by ensuring that all requests are received, filed, ordered from kitchen and delivered in a prompt and accurate fashion.
